About

Steven Garellek is an estate planning attorney with more than 33 years of legal experience, practicing at Steinberg Garellek in Boca Raton, FL. He earned a degree from McGill University in 1984 and a J.D. from University of Detroit Mercy School of Law in 1992. He is admitted to practice in Florida (since 1992) and New York (since 1985). His longstanding dedication to estate planning reflects a depth of expertise built over more than 33 years of focused practice.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
